## Prerequisites
|
|
|
|
- **[Node.js](https://nodejs.org/) v22 or later** (run `node -v` to check)
|
|
- **npm v10.9.2 or later** (bundled with Node — run `npm -v` to check)
|
|
- **[Git](https://git-scm.com/)** (run `git -v` to check)

## Setup Steps
|
|
|
|
Follow these in order:
|
|
|
|
1. **[[installation|Installation]]** — Clone Quartz, install dependencies, run the setup wizard (`npx quartz create`), install plugins, and preview your site locally
|
|
2. **[[authoring-content|Authoring Content]]** — Write and organize your Markdown notes in the `content/` folder
|
|
3. **[[installation#Setting Up Your GitHub Repository|Push to GitHub]]** — Create a repository and push your site with `npx quartz sync`
|
|
4. **[[hosting|Deploy]]** — Host your site for free on GitHub Pages, Cloudflare, Netlify, or Vercel
